About William Q. Walker
William Q. Walker is a scholar working on Automotive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, Mechanical Engineering and Materials Chemistry, having authored 16 papers that have together received 505 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Battery Technologies Research (14 papers), Advancements in Battery Materials (12 papers), Advanced Battery Materials and Technologies (8 papers), Spacecraft Design and Technology (3 papers), Radiation Effects in Electronics (3 papers), Extraction and Separation Processes (2 papers), Lightning and Electromagnetic Phenomena (1 paper) and Power Transformer Diagnostics and Insulation (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Automotive Engineering (463 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(446 citations),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ality (30 citations), Nuclear Energy and Engineering (1 citation) and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ty (14 citations). William Q. Walker has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and France. Frequent co-authors include John J. Darst, Eric Darcy, Donal P. Finegan, D.H. Doughty, Thomas M. M. Heenan, Dan J. L. Brett, Paul R. Shearing, Kenneth L. Johnson, Alexander Rack and Martin Pham.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Power Sources, Journal of The Electrochemical Society, Cell Reports Physical Science, NASA STI Repository (National Aeronautics and Space Administration) and NASA Technical Reports Server (NASA).
